Transaction 17580bb5fcbc846e442a85260f5432c429be6535d36ab5d54c608879bd6cd508
1 Input
1 Output
-
17580bb5fcbc846e442a85260f5432c429be6535d36ab5d54c608879bd6cd508:0
- value
- 4950244
- script pubkey
- OP_0 OP_PUSHBYTES_20 27921152764435de3e5e0a97d05c1a29d930e4f4
- address
- bc1qy7fpz5nkgs6au0j7p2taqhq698vnpe85nu4wng